Transperth  

Transperth manages Perth's public transport system which is fully integrated across all bus, train and ferry services. This means that all modes represent and carry the Transperth brand, and accept the same ticket irrespective of the service used. Tr ...

Transwa  

Transwa is Western Australian government’s regional public transport coach and rail operator. With a fleet of 21 Scania Coaches, four regional rail services , the high speed Prospector, the AvonLink, the MerredinLink and the refurbished Australind ...
